- [ ] Confirm per-tenant rate quotas are enforced in the Verdance gateway before promoting to production. Specifically: verify the quota table migrated for all tenants, that burst allowances honor the new 2x ceiling, and that over-quota responses return the documented retry header. Run the Mistral-free synthetic tenant suite twice and compare counters against the Ashgrove dashboard. Record the promoted artifact by citing the build token below.

session token of kagup-hahaf = htk3_2b8

Q: Spoolkit won't accept new print jobs after a restart. Why? A: The spooler microservice seals its job queue on unclean shutdown. Check the queue lock state, drain stuck jobs, then unseal. Do not wipe the queue directory. Unsealing prompts for the maintainer recovery passphrase, recorded immediately below for future maintainers.

recovery phrase for yahap-faduf: sorion-kasath-briath-gorius-ulaael-zorvan-aldiel-quenwyn-casdor-framir-julwyn-novvan-zorox

Subject: DR drill next Thursday — calendar heads-up

Hi all, and welcome to the Fernhollow ops team! Quick note before next week's disaster-recovery drill: the drill invite is clashing with the standing roadmap review on some calendars thanks to a sync conflict between Driftcal and our internal scheduler. The drill wins — please decline the review. During the drill you'll restore the standby scheduler account, so have the recovery passphrase handy; it's included right below for convenience.

vault phrase of bagef-yahip = casael-ralius